Baron, if the unit has not changed it is not friendly to younger youth or those with handicaps. This is why i say that. I put my twin boys in at the age of 12 and they drew. It was a circus to say the least and we had some landowners let us hunt on some of their property. The only elk are in and around Thunder Ranch and in between dinosaur park and the colorado border. So with the rules of driving in the park and having your gun unloaded and the action tore apart and private all around you have a challenge. We would spot good elk and by the time we got over the fence and assembled the guns and loaded them the elk were long gone. Having said that in the end we were able to hook up with a landowner later and shoot some rag bulls. spent some time by ouray looking in river bottoms found a little sign .... coyotes ...every where...then for 3 or 4 miles threw the fields and over the fences crossing roads you could see a path threw the snow...about 30 feet wide looked like someone took a tiller thew there... wasnt a 6 inch square in there without an elk track.... had to be an insane amount of animals they all stayed in one path never filtered out and fed.. all the same direction.. didnt seem to be a panic run no dirt was kicked up threw the snow .. but that area is a brutally cold area..they all came from the oil fields and went straight to the res... looked like they knew what they was doing and have done it before...that was a very impressive experience .. i couldnt get pics because of the reflection off the snow...
